Message type: E = Error
Message class: 54 - Messages for HR tables
Message number: 343
Message text: Only 10 character text for reserve number 2

- Only 10 character text for reserve number 2 ?The SAP error message "54343 Only 10 character text for reserve number 2" typically occurs in the context of certain transactions or data entries where a text field is limited to a maximum of 10 characters. This error is often related to the input of reserve numbers or similar identifiers in SAP modules, such as Materials Management (MM) or Sales and Distribution (SD).
Cause:
The error is triggered when a user attempts to enter a text or identifier that exceeds the allowed character limit of 10 characters for a specific field (in this case, "reserve number 2"). This limitation is often set by the system configuration or the specific data structure being used.
Solution:
To resolve this error, you should:
Check Input Length: Ensure that the text you are entering in the "reserve number 2" field does not exceed 10 characters. If it does, shorten the text to fit within the limit.
Review Field Requirements: If you are unsure about the specific requirements for the field, consult the relevant documentation or help resources within SAP to understand the constraints.
Modify Data Entry: If you are entering data manually, adjust your input accordingly. If the data is being imported or uploaded from an external source, ensure that the source data adheres to the character limit.
Consult with SAP Support: If you believe that the character limit is too restrictive for your business needs, you may want to consult with your SAP support team or a functional consultant. They can provide guidance on whether the field can be modified or if there are alternative approaches to meet your requirements.
